The Evolution of Luxury Kitchen Countertops in the U.S.

American luxury kitchens have shifted toward open-concept layouts, oversized islands, and uninterrupted surface designs. Homeowners want clean lines, minimal grout joints, and materials that replicate natural stone without the maintenance challenges.

This is where Large Format Porcelain Slabs stand apart. Unlike smaller tiles or heavily seamed stone slabs, large-format surfaces allow designers to create expansive kitchen islands and countertops with fewer joints. The result is a monolithic, high-end appearance that aligns perfectly with contemporary U.S. residential and commercial interiors. For architects and developers, this also translates into design flexibility across high-rise residences, custom homes, hospitality kitchens, and luxury condominiums.

Performance That Matches Luxury Expectations

When evaluating materials for upscale kitchen environments, durability is non-negotiable. Kitchens experience heat, moisture, staining agents, and heavy daily use. Porcelain’s advanced manufacturing technology makes it exceptionally resistant to:

  • Scratches from cookware and utensils

  • Heat exposure from hot pans

  • Stains from wine, coffee, and oils

  • Moisture penetration in wet zones

These performance advantages make porcelain the Smartest Choice for Luxury Kitchen installations where long-term functionality matters as much as appearance.

For contractors and builders, this durability reduces callbacks and maintenance issues—an essential factor in large-scale U.S. residential and hospitality projects.

White Porcelain Countertops: A Timeless Luxury Statement

Among design trends in the U.S., white and light-toned kitchens continue to dominate premium residential markets. White Porcelain Countertops replicate the elegance of marble while offering superior durability and stain resistance. Unlike natural marble, which may etch or stain over time, porcelain maintains its finish with minimal maintenance. This makes it especially attractive for luxury homeowners seeking beauty without ongoing upkeep.

Designers appreciate the ability to specify bright, polished surfaces for coastal homes in Florida, contemporary residences in California, or high-rise condominiums in New York—without compromising performance. Sustainability and Low Maintenance: A Strategic Advantage

Sustainability is becoming increasingly important in U.S. construction standards. Porcelain manufacturing incorporates advanced technologies that reduce raw material waste and improve environmental performance. Additionally, porcelain requires no sealing and minimal chemical cleaning. Its non-porous surface inhibits bacterial growth, making it hygienic and suitable for residential and commercial kitchens alike.
